Chayote is a perennial vine that can grow to 50 feet in length. It needs a sturdy support system, such as a trellis, arbor, fence, or even a tree, to hold the weight of the dozens of fruits. A horizontal trellis makes harvesting easier. A first-year vine can produce 30 chayote fruits, with 80 in the second year, and more in ... QAUZUY … WitrynaThe chayote vine can be grown on the ground, but as a climbing plant, it will grow into anything, and can easily rise as high as 12 meters when support is provided. It has heart-shaped leaves, 10–25 cm wide and tendrils on the stem. The plant bears male flowers in clusters and solitary female flowers.

Witryna26 maj 2024 · Water your chayote squash weekly at a rate of 1 inch per week. Keep water consistent with drip irrigation, which provides a steady supply, and prevents backsplash on leaves preventing fungal diseases. Test the soil beneath the chayote squash to your second knuckle. If you find the soil dry there, add water. WitrynaPlanting and spacing. Set a whole chayote fruit about 4 to 6 inches (10-15cm)deep, fat end down, and at an angle so that the stem end is just level with the soil surface. WitrynaChayote requires loose and well-drained soil, that retains moisture and is rich in organic matter. You can prepare the soil prior to planting with well-rotted manure and compost. The ideal soil pH ranges from 6.0 to 6.8.
